How to return a WhatsApp account - in detail?
Returning a WhatsApp account can be a challenging task, but with the right steps and understanding of the process, it is achievable. Here is a detailed guide on how to reclaim your WhatsApp account:
Firstly, if you have been temporarily banned or restricted from using WhatsApp, it is crucial to understand that this action is typically taken due to violations of the platform's Terms of Service. These violations can include spamming, sending inappropriate content, or engaging in abusive behavior. In such cases, WhatsApp may require you to provide additional information to verify your identity and ensure that you adhere to their guidelines moving forward.
To initiate the process of returning your WhatsApp account, follow these steps:
- Review Your Actions: Reflect on why your account might have been restricted or banned. Ensure that you are not repeating any actions that violated WhatsApp's policies.
- Contact WhatsApp Support: Reach out to WhatsApp's support team via email. You can do this by going to the WhatsApp website and navigating to the 'Help Center'. From there, select the option to contact them directly. Provide as much detail as possible about your situation, including your phone number and any relevant screenshots or evidence that supports your case.
- Appeal the Decision: In your communication with WhatsApp support, make a clear and concise appeal. Explain why you believe your account should be reinstated and provide any information that demonstrates your commitment to following their guidelines in the future.
- Wait for a Response: WhatsApp's support team may take some time to review your case. Be patient and do not attempt to create multiple accounts, as this can further complicate the process of reclaiming your original account.
- Follow Instructions: If WhatsApp responds with specific instructions or requirements for reinstating your account, follow them diligently. This may include providing additional verification details or agreeing to new terms and conditions.
- Maintain Good Standing: Once your account is restored, ensure that you adhere strictly to WhatsApp's Terms of Service. Avoid any activities that could lead to another ban or restriction.
In summary, reclaiming a WhatsApp account involves understanding the reasons behind its restriction, contacting support for assistance, and appealing the decision while demonstrating your commitment to following the platform's guidelines. Patience and adherence to instructions are key throughout this process.
